Dicks Creek Get-a-Way is a warm and inviting rustic cabin just minutes from Moccasin Creek State Park/Fish Hatchery and LaPrades Marina at beautiful Lake Burton. Come and enjoy Lake Burton or fish Tallulah, Soque or Chattooga Rivers. This cabin built in 2004 features a split floor plan. Perfect for two couples.

The living/kitchen/dining great room has a cathedral tongue and groove ceiling, a rock gas fireplace and wood floors through out. Both bedrooms have an entrance to the over size covered porch.

You will find king and queen size beds, ceramic tile baths, jetted tub and two showers. Sleep in... or rock on the porch and enjoy the sights and sounds of the mountains.
